Maintaining Medical Director Oversight in Healthcare
Medical directors play a essential role in healthcare organizations. Their accountability extends to managing the level of medical services provided. This involves developing and adhering to policies, procedures, and benchmarks that provide safe and effective patient experiences.
Medical directors frequently function as leaders within the healthcare team, collaborating physicians, nurses, and other clinical professionals to promote a culture of quality. They perform regular assessments to monitor the efficiency of medical practitioners and introduce modifications as needed.
